Apr 16, 2025 · A two shot captures exactly two subjects within the same frame. This framing technique visually establishes the relationship between these characters and their connection to each other. Two shots serve as the visual foundation for most conversation scenes. They efficiently show both speakers while revealing their physical and emotional dynamics.
